DeLevay8 Goals & Objectives Specific measurable objectives: -The Library will increase its classical and contemporary literary collection (literature is the heart of fostering language acquisition). –The Library will increase its reliable web-based on-line subscriptions as the Library becomes a more centralized hub.

9 How these Goals & Objectives will be achieved? –KFS will provide professional services as to enhance research skills. -The Library will increase the visit numbers for information search -Increase the circulated items and activities in MYP/DP/AD 6/4/2016by Pierre B. DeLevay9

DeLevay10 The Library's Role The Library must create a reading community by introducing activities (DEAR, on-line services to teachers, school-wide Reading Clubs and Info-Blogging@library.kfs.sch.sa) The Library must become an Information and Knowledge Centre of the Secondary School.

11 6/4/2016by Pierre B. DeLevay11 Additional Goals:  KFS Library: The whole collection should be available for search on-line from the Internet (with login from home). Encourage alumni and members of the KFS Family to donate to the KFS Library.  Develop a more balanced collection after having assessed the existing resources.  Collaborate with other International School libraries (major activities, events and inter-library loans) in order to enhance a variety of resources.

DeLevay12 Setup of the Library  Physical:  Install more computers to create an on-line Information Centre  Additional requirements: –Inviting Reading Corners –Setting up stand-alone research stations –Installing an interactive whiteboard to teach Information Literacy  Personnel requirements: CAS hours can be used for volunteer work in the Library (Re-shelving, creating list of resources, assigned tutoring for students with reading difficulties, etc.)

DeLevay13 Plans: Key to Success  Using interactive whiteboard for Information Literacy Instruction.  Launching Reading Library Sessions in collaboration with the English Department.  Develop an adequate and appropriate library collection in order to support the curriculum, and instruction  Develop a Library and Information Literacy Continuum.  Address the issues of plagiarism by introducing “Turn-it-in”.  Create a Library website linked to the School’s homepage.  Developing reading –related activities and events (e.g. “Poetry Alive” with follow-up, Open Days for parents, establishing Book Clubs, for the school breaks, etc.)  For the IB, vacant periods could be spent in the Library for collaborative learning, research or consultations with the Librarian.

14 What Are The New Ideas To Create SUSTAINABLE READING?  In the 21 st century to create Sustainable Reading is achievable only if new technologies are introduced in the Library:  I-Pad, Kindle, Mobile Digital Books and laptops in circulation for students and teachers for Lifelong Learning.
